A penultimate dreadnought from the company that invented the dreadnought: this is the Martin Standard Series D-41 with a natural finish over the Sitka spruce top. The D-41 is a workhorse of an acoustic, built with beautiful pieces of East Indian rosewood for the back and sides, forward-shifted Sitka spruce scalloped bracing, Style 45 appointments, and classy abalone reduced hexagon fretboard inlays. The D-41 is a dreadnought designed to turn heads just as much as it will grab ears.
